Welcome to Worcester Gilbert and Sullivan Society pages where you will be able to find out all about our society and what we do.
Worcester Gilbert and Sullivan Society has been performing for over 40 years across Worcestershire. We mainly perform the operettas from the wonderful Victorian duo interspersed with parodies, musical hall and snippets from other musical traditions. Our society is proud of its attention to detail, great singing and fabulous costumes as well as making sure we are one of the friendliest societies around. There are many opportunities, other than singing and acting, for members to contribute their skills to the many and varied tasks which are essential to the successful production of a show. These include wardrobe, make-up, back stage, scenery and front of house activities. |

Click here to find out more Fraser Charlton very cleverly uses the music (and most of the words) of a selection of Gilbert and Sullivan operas to tell a new story. In “The Wreckers of Red Rock” Maximillian Blackheart, the villain, forces the women of Red Rock village to wreck ships for him, not fearing the cowardly Revenuemen. However, in fulfilment of a prophecy, a heroic stranger arrives in the village to win the heart of Maximillian’s love and change the lives of everyone forever. Packed with incredible coincidences, this is the “ultimate melodrama”, and a real crowd-pleaser. With good opportunities for over the top acting and plenty of fun for the women as villains of the piece, this story is told without any compromise to the wonderful compositions of Gilbert and Sullivan and you are sure to recognise a few of your favourite tunes amongst those used. |
